Korean Name Meanings

Every Korean name is written twice — once in hangul, and once in hanja, the Chinese characters that carry its meaning. The same name can be written with completely different characters, and each choice changes what the name says.

Each entry below shows the hanja commonly used for that name, their dictionary meanings, and the name's Five Elements (Ohaeng) reading — the traditional energy of its sounds.
